Chibuzor Okonkwo has explained his inability to join the Olympic team for this weekend's All Africa Games qualifier against Liberia in Monrovia.
Okonkwo was replaced by Nurudeen Orelesi after failing to show up before the team's departure on Thursday morning, but he told naijasportivo.blogspot.com that he had informed officials of his situation.
"My passport was at the German embassy for visa processing and I explained the situation to officials of the team," he said. "Of course I would have wanted to travel with them and play the game. But the passport only came out on Friday morning."
Okonkwo, who competed at the 2008 Olympic Games, says he will remain available for selection if the coaches still want him.
